Kentucky derby winners wiki - California Chrome ( foaled February 18, 2011) is a champion US Hall of Fame Thoroughbred racehorse who won the 2014 Kentucky Derby, Preakness Stakes, and 2016 Dubai World Cup. He was the 2014 and 2016 American Horse of the Year. In 2016, he surpassed Curlin as the all-time leading North American horse in earnings won.

The series is divided into two phases, the Kentucky Derby Prep Season and ...The 2005 Kentucky Derby was the 131st running of the Kentucky Derby. The race took place on May 7, 2005, and was won by Giacomo, a longshot at odds of 50–1. [2] Another longshot, Closing Argument, finished second, resulting in an exacta payout of $9,814.80. [1] A crowd of 156,435 was in attendance. The Kentucky Derby is one of the most iconic events in the world of horse racing. Rokeby Stables. Silks: Dark Gray, Yellow Braid, Sleeves and Cap. Sea Hero (foaled March 4, 1990 - July 12, 2019) was an American-bred Thoroughbred racehorse best known for winning the 1993 Kentucky Derby and Travers Stakes. Beginning in 2011, Sea Hero was the oldest living winner of the Kentucky Derby until his death in 2019. [2]Country House (foaled May 8, 2016) is an American Thoroughbred racehorse who won the 2019 Kentucky Derby after the disqualification of Maximum Security.. Country House's win came as result of an objection call from jockey Flavien Prat. [2]The 1978 Kentucky Derby was the 104th running of the Kentucky Derby. [2] Affirmed, under jockey Steve Cauthen, won the race by 1 1/2 lengths over Alydar. [3] [4] Believe It finished 3rd, 1 1/4 lengths behind Alydar, and 30-1 longshot Darby Creek Road finished 4th. Rodriguez Tizol: 2:01 3/5 2nd 5Curlin was sired by Smart Strike, a former star from the Sam-Son Farm racing team in Ontario, Canada. Smart Strike is a half-brother of 1991 Canadian Triple Crown winner Dance Smartly. Donerail (1910 - after 1918) was an American Thoroughbred racehorse that was the upset winner of the 1913 Kentucky Derby. His win stands as the biggest longshot victory in the history of the Kentucky Derby. Going off at 91-1, Donerail provided a $184.90 payoff for a $2 bet.As the 5-2 second favorite in the Kentucky Derby, Sunny's Halo delivered, winning by two lengths after stalking the pace. In 2004, to celebrate its 100th anniversary, Oaklawn Park offered a $5 million bonus to any horse that could sweep its three-year-old graded stakes, the Rebel ...The first Derby winner to sire one of his own was Halma. The 1895 winner was represented by Alan-A-Dale, winner of the 1902 running.
